#5re: Howcome there's NO Sunday matinees anymore for NEW musicals during prev
Posted: 7/15/08 at 10:03am
Very simply--time and a half.
Since you will be fixing and fine tuning during previews, why use a Sunday when you've got to pay everybody more money? Once you open and presumably the run happens, the matinee starts to pay for itself.
I've always found a Monday night to be a good performance because everybody has gotten some rest. I won't say a Sunday show is a throwaway, but you can get worn down.

#9re: Howcome there's NO Sunday matinees anymore for NEW musicals during prev
Posted: 7/15/08 at 12:14pm
It's done that way to give more rehearsal time. With a third matinee in the week, you'd lose a rehearsal day. In previews, when Sunday is your day off, you can rehearse Monday, Tuesday, Thursday, and Friday. If you had two shows Sunday and Monday were the day off, you'd lose that Monday rehearsal and only have three rehearsal days.
Once you're open and the only rehearsals are for understudies and put-ins, they add back the third matinee of the week.
